About (1R,8S,9S)-8-(3-methylbutyl)-11-(2-methyl-1,3-oxazole-4-carbonyl)-7,11-diazatricyclo[7.3.1.02,7]trideca-2,4-dien-6-one

(1R,8S,9S)-8-(3-methylbutyl)-11-(2-methyl-1,3-oxazole-4-carbonyl)-7,11-diazatricyclo[7.3.1.02,7]trideca-2,4-dien-6-one (PubChem CID 164690623) has the molecular formula C21H27N3O3 and a molecular weight of 369.47 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(1R,8S,9S)-8-(3-methylbutyl)-11-(2-methyl-1,3-oxazole-4-carbonyl)-7,11-diazatricyclo[7.3.1.02,7]trideca-2,4-dien-6-one.
